In case you haven't heard, Colorado Springs has recently been named one of the top locations for retirement. There's lots of good reasons. This article will highlight a few. We'll also give you a run down on the options this city provides for senior living.

There is a good reason that America the Beautiful was written during a trip to our area: It's absolutely gorgeous! For one, the sky is the most beautiful sapphire blue you've ever seen. Fortunately, we average 247 days per year where can see these blue skies. And, you can also see Pike's Peak from almost anywhere in town. Within minutes, Colorado Springs residents can leave the city and be right in some of the most beautiful mountains in the world.

If you have a hankering for a big city, Denver is only a short drive away. But, you might be surprised to learn that Colorado Springs has all the things you want from a bigger city. It has all the arts, entertainment, shopping and recreation you could ask for, but with the charm of a smaller town.

Although we have four full seasons, our winters are regarded as mild by most standards. We get our share of snow, but it rarely stays around for more than a few days. It's usually followed by another stretch of blue skies and temperatures that will melt it all away. This mild weather allows for outdoor activities all year long.

We also have all the standard options for senior retirement facilities. We have a great assortment of independent living communities, assisted living facilities, and of course nursing homes or skilled nursing facilities.

If you're still active and mobile and not in need of assistance, you may be in the market for an independent living facility. The centers are ideal for the senior that is on the go and really only desires this for the community and camaraderie.

Assisted living facilities are for those seniors that require a step up in their care. They offer some of the same amenities as do independent living facilities, but also have round the clock caregivers to help with the needs of their residences. These facilities are for those that need assistance with their activities of daily living. Although these facilities don't provide medical care, they can help you coordinate your medical needs.

We also have an array of skilled nursing facilities, also known as nursing homes. These centers have registered nurses on staff 24 hours per day to help their residents with their rehab or other medical needs. These are a big step up from an assisted living facility.
